Pimento Hill is a spacious private,6 bedroom home with a legendary history. The villa overlooks the Caribbean Sea and is located just five minutes from chic Round Hill where guests enjoy complimentary membership. It was originally built in the late 1950's for an Italian Count and Countess in the period when Jamaica was a glamorous party destination for the early jet set. It attracted the likes of Noel Coward, Ian Fleming and the Kennedy's, among many other notables.

In early 2008, Pimento Hill was extensively renovated and refurbished to a high standard while retaining many period features and quality antiques. Today, its essence is the tasteful marriage of Colonial grandeur of a bygone era complemented by modern amenities and comforts one would expect in a luxury villa. The villa is constructed in three defined areas.

Accommodation Details: Main Villa: The Main Villa houses the massive Great Room on original mahogany floors, the formal dining area under a stunning crystal chandelier and the very large modern kitchen ably manned by Chef Maxine. The Great Room opens onto a long verandah with comfy couches for cocktails and hors d'oeuvres, and an al fresco dining overlooking the sea. Completing the Main Villa is the 800-square-foot Blue Bedroom off the pink and cream Italian marble entrance hall. The Blue Room offers optional kingsize or twin beds plus a daybed for a child. It opens to a private garden porch. Queen Elizabeth II stayed in this room when she visited Jamaica to open the Queen's Highway.

Master Villa: Across a short walkway is the second building that houses the magnificent 1,850-square-foot Master Suite with two adjoining dressing rooms with three beds for children, and his n hers bathrooms with mosaic-tiled sunken bathtubs and original brass swan fixtures. Louvered doors open to a private garden verandah where eye-opener coffee or tea is presented each morning. An intercom enables parents to communicate with other guests/children in the Blue Room.

Study: Across another short walkway is the cozy Study. This bedroom has an optional king or twin beds. The adjoining study has a 32" flat screen television and DVD, movie library, PlayStation 3 and daybed for a child. These connecting rooms share a small en-suite bathroom.

Pool Cottages: A walk through the gardens leads to two more private bedrooms located on the pool deck. Both have tiled sunken tubs with showers
